登录
首页 >  文章 >  常见问题

电脑开机报错“DiskReadError”怎么解决?

时间:2026-04-21 10:39:55 133浏览 收藏

当电脑开机突然弹出“A disk read error occurred”错误提示,意味着系统在启动过程中无法正常读取硬盘数据,这通常由硬盘物理连接松动、主引导记录(MBR)损坏、BIOS启动模式不匹配或硬盘本身存在硬件故障等常见原因引发;本文提供四步实操解决方案——从紧固SATA与电源线、用Windows安装盘执行bootrec命令修复引导记录,到切换UEFI/Legacy启动模式,再到借助CrystalDiskInfo深度检测硬盘健康状态,层层递进、安全可靠,帮你快速定位问题根源,在数据丢失前高效恢复系统启动。

电脑开机提示“A disk read error occurred”怎么回事?四种修复方法

如果您的电脑在开机时显示“A disk read error occurred”,这意味着系统在尝试从硬盘读取启动数据时遇到了问题,导致无法正常进入操作系统。此错误通常与硬盘连接、引导记录或系统配置有关。以下是四种可行的修复方法:

一、检查硬盘连接状态

该步骤旨在确认物理连接是否稳定,松动的数据线或电源线可能导致系统无法正确读取硬盘。

1、关闭电脑并拔掉电源线。

2、打开机箱,找到连接主板和硬盘的SATA数据线以及电源线。

3、将SATA线和电源线拔下,重新插紧,确保两端都连接牢固。

4、重新启动电脑,观察是否仍出现错误提示。

重要提示:使用另一根已知正常的SATA线替换测试,可排除线材损坏的可能性。

二、使用修复工具重建主引导记录(MBR)

主引导记录损坏会导致系统无法识别启动分区,通过Windows安装盘可修复该记录。

1、准备一个包含Windows系统的U盘或光盘启动盘。

2、插入启动盘并重启电脑,进入BIOS设置从该设备启动。

3、选择“修复计算机”选项,进入“命令提示符”。

4、依次输入以下命令,每输入一条后按回车:

bootrec /fixmbr

bootrec /fixboot

bootrec /scanos

bootrec /rebuildbcd

注意:执行这些命令前请确认当前操作的是正确的系统磁盘,避免误改其他分区。

三、调整BIOS中的启动模式设置

启动模式不匹配(如Legacy与UEFI设置错误)可能导致系统无法正确加载硬盘数据。

1、重启电脑并按下指定键(通常是Del、F2或F10)进入BIOS界面。

2、找到“Boot”或“Startup”选项卡。

3、检查“Boot Mode”设置,若当前为UEFI模式,尝试更改为Legacy Support或CSM模式。

4、保存设置并退出,查看是否能正常启动。

提示:更改后若仍无效,可恢复原设置并尝试其他方法。

四、检测硬盘是否存在物理损坏

硬盘出现坏道或硬件故障会直接导致读取失败,需通过专业工具判断其健康状态。

1、将硬盘拆下并连接到另一台正常运行的电脑上作为从盘使用。

2、在正常系统中打开“此电脑”,查看能否识别该硬盘。

3、若能识别,尝试访问各分区文件,观察是否有卡顿或报错。

4、使用CrystalDiskInfo等磁盘检测软件查看硬盘的S.M.A.R.T.信息。

警告:若软件提示“不良状态”或存在大量重映射扇区,则硬盘很可能已损坏,需尽快备份数据并更换。

文中关于启动问题,硬盘故障的知识介绍,希望对你的学习有所帮助!若是受益匪浅,那就动动鼠标收藏这篇《电脑开机报错“DiskReadError”怎么解决?》文章吧,也可关注golang学习网公众号了解相关技术文章。

资料下载
相关阅读
更多>
最新阅读
更多>
课程推荐
更多>